Best Shops near Chez Sica
Discover the best shops near Chez Sica. Find inspiration for your trip with our curated list of top-rated spots, local favorites, and hidden gems.
More about Chez Sica
Experience the tranquility of Chez Sica, a charming guesthouse on Ile aux Nattes, Madagascar, perfect for relaxation and local cultural immersion.
Tell me more about Chez Sica